What problem does it solve?

Streamlines discovery and application of spatial omics analyses by listing available skills and their use-cases.

Core Features & Use Cases

  • Catalogs spatial omics skills such as MOSCOT-based single-cell to spatial mapping, 3D visualization with PyVista, spatial registration, and more.
  • Provides practical use cases and links to detailed skill files for quick onboarding and reuse.
  • Enables fast navigation from high-level index to actionable, file-level instructions for each sub-skill.
